Daniel Arzani is a winger for Melbourne Victory in the A-League and represents the Australia national team. Arzani moved to Australia as a child and quickly rose to prominence in Australian soccer. He began his professional career with Melbourne City in 2016, where his standout performances earned him the A-League Young Footballer of the Year award in 2018 and the Harry Kewell Medal for the best Australian male U-23 player.
In 2018, Arzani moved to Manchester City but was loaned to Celtic, where he suffered an ACL injury. He had subsequent loan spells at Utrecht, AGF Aarhus, and Lommel. In 2022, Arzani returned to Australia to play for Macarthur FC, helping them win the 2022 Australia Cup.
In July 2023, he signed with Melbourne Victory. Arzani is known for his dribbling, creativity, and attacking skills, aiming to continue his resurgence in the A-League
